当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

检查服务器是否正常,检查服务器是否准确

检查服务器是否正常,检查服务器是否准确

***:文本主要提及检查服务器相关事宜,重点强调了检查服务器是否正常以及是否准确,但未给出关于如何进行这些检查的具体信息,整体表述较为简单直接,仅明确了检查服务器的两个...

您仅提供了“检查服务器是否正常,检查服务器是否准确”这样简单的表述,由于缺乏更多详细信息,以下是一个简单摘要:此任务围绕服务器展开,重点在于检查服务器的状态,涉及对服务器是否正常以及是否准确这两方面进行检查,但目前不清楚检查的具体方式、执行者、服务器的类型用途等更多背景信息。

本文目录导读:

  1. 服务器硬件检查
  2. 服务器软件检查
  3. 安全检查
  4. 性能检查
  5. 备份和恢复检查

《服务器检查全攻略:确保服务器准确运行的详细指南》

检查服务器是否正常,检查服务器是否准确

在当今数字化时代,服务器扮演着至关重要的角色,无论是企业的业务运营、网站的正常访问,还是数据的存储与处理,都离不开服务器的稳定运行,定期检查服务器是否准确(正常)是一项不可或缺的任务,这不仅有助于预防潜在的故障和数据丢失风险,还能保障业务的连续性和用户体验。

服务器硬件检查

1、外观检查

- 对服务器的物理外观进行检查,查看服务器机箱是否有明显的损坏迹象,如凹陷、划痕或裂缝,这些可能是由于意外碰撞或运输过程中的不当处理造成的,即使外观上的损坏看起来不严重,也可能影响服务器内部组件的稳定性,例如可能导致机箱的密封性受损,进而影响散热效果或者使灰尘更容易进入服务器内部。

- 检查服务器前面板的指示灯,不同颜色和闪烁模式的指示灯代表着不同的状态,绿色常亮的电源指示灯表示服务器电源正常接通,而琥珀色闪烁的硬盘指示灯可能表示硬盘存在读写错误或者即将出现故障,通过对这些指示灯的初步观察,可以快速了解服务器的一些基本运行状态。

2、内部组件检查(如果可能)

- 如果条件允许,打开服务器机箱对内部组件进行检查,首先查看主板,检查主板上是否有电容鼓包或者烧焦的痕迹,电容鼓包是一种常见的主板故障现象,通常是由于长时间使用或者电源供应不稳定造成的,一旦发现电容鼓包,应及时更换主板或者维修,因为这可能导致服务器运行不稳定,甚至无法启动。

- 检查内存条,确保内存条牢固地插在内存插槽中,没有松动或者金手指氧化的情况,可以轻轻拔出内存条,使用橡皮擦轻轻擦拭金手指部分,然后重新插回插槽,如果服务器有多条内存条,可以通过内存检测工具(如MemTest)来检查内存是否存在错误,内存错误可能导致服务器频繁蓝屏或者程序运行异常。

- 对硬盘进行检查,查看硬盘的连接线缆是否牢固,包括数据线和电源线,对于机械硬盘,还可以通过听硬盘运转时的声音来判断其健康状况,正常运转的机械硬盘会发出轻微而均匀的旋转声,如果听到异常的噪音,如尖锐的摩擦声或者不规则的咔哒声,可能表示硬盘存在机械故障,对于固态硬盘,可以使用制造商提供的固态硬盘检测工具来检查其寿命、读写速度和是否存在坏块等问题。

- 检查服务器的电源供应单元(PSU),查看电源的风扇是否正常运转,电源输出接口是否有烧焦或者松动的迹象,使用电源测试仪可以检测电源输出的电压是否稳定在额定范围内,不稳定的电源供应可能导致服务器内部组件损坏或者运行不稳定。

3、温度和散热检查

- 服务器的散热状况直接影响其稳定性和寿命,使用温度传感器或者服务器管理工具来监测服务器内部的温度,CPU、硬盘和内存等组件在运行过程中会产生热量,正常情况下,这些组件的温度应该保持在各自的安全工作温度范围内,大多数CPU的安全工作温度在60 - 80摄氏度之间,具体数值取决于CPU的型号。

- 检查服务器的散热风扇,确保风扇正常运转,没有卡滞或者异常噪音,可以通过服务器管理软件或者BIOS设置来调整风扇的转速策略,以达到最佳的散热效果,检查服务器的散热风道是否畅通,清理服务器内部的灰尘,灰尘堆积会阻碍散热,导致服务器内部温度升高。

服务器软件检查

1、操作系统检查

- 启动服务器后,首先检查操作系统是否能够正常启动,观察启动过程中是否有错误提示或者异常的加载延迟,如果操作系统无法正常启动,可以尝试进入安全模式或者使用恢复工具来排查问题。

- 检查操作系统的更新情况,保持操作系统的更新是确保服务器安全和稳定的重要措施,操作系统开发商会定期发布安全补丁和功能更新,这些更新可以修复已知的漏洞、提高系统性能和兼容性,使用操作系统自带的更新工具(如Windows Update或yum/apt等Linux包管理工具)来检查并安装最新的更新。

- 查看操作系统的日志文件,操作系统日志记录了服务器运行过程中的各种事件,包括系统启动、服务启动/停止、应用程序错误等信息,在Windows系统中,可以通过事件查看器查看日志;在Linux系统中,可以查看/var/log目录下的各种日志文件,如syslog、messages等,通过分析日志文件,可以发现潜在的问题,如频繁的服务重启、硬件错误或者软件冲突等。

检查服务器是否正常,检查服务器是否准确

2、服务器软件和服务检查

- 对于安装在服务器上的各种软件和服务,如Web服务器(如Apache、Nginx)、数据库服务器(如MySQL、Oracle)、邮件服务器(如Postfix、Exchange)等,要逐一进行检查。

- 检查服务的运行状态,在Windows系统中,可以通过服务管理器查看服务的运行状态(启动、停止、暂停等);在Linux系统中,可以使用命令行工具(如systemctl或service命令)来检查服务的状态,确保关键服务正常运行,并且配置正确。

- 检查软件和服务的配置文件,配置文件中的错误可能导致服务无法正常运行或者出现安全漏洞,Web服务器的配置文件可能包含网站根目录、域名绑定、访问权限等设置,仔细检查这些配置文件,确保其正确性和安全性,可以使用配置文件的语法检查工具(如果有的话)来辅助检查。

- 对于数据库服务器,要检查数据库的完整性和性能,可以使用数据库管理工具(如phpMyAdmin for MySQL或Oracle SQL Developer for Oracle)来检查数据库的表结构是否完整、索引是否正常、数据是否存在损坏等问题,通过性能监测工具(如MySQL的慢查询日志或者Oracle的性能监控视图)来检查数据库的性能,如查询响应时间、资源利用率等。

3、网络连接检查

- 服务器的网络连接是其对外提供服务的关键,首先检查服务器的网络接口卡(NIC)是否正常工作,在Windows系统中,可以通过设备管理器查看NIC的状态;在Linux系统中,可以使用ifconfig或ip命令查看网络接口的状态,确保网络接口已启用,并且没有硬件错误或者驱动程序问题。

- 检查服务器的IP地址配置是否正确,无论是静态IP还是动态IP(通过DHCP获取),都要确保IP地址、子网掩码、网关和DNS服务器等网络参数的正确性,可以使用ping命令来测试服务器与本地网络中的其他设备(如网关、DNS服务器)的连通性,ping网关地址可以检查服务器是否能够与本地网络进行通信,ping DNS服务器地址可以检查服务器是否能够解析域名。

- 检查服务器的网络服务,如果服务器提供网络服务(如Web服务、FTP服务等),要检查这些服务是否能够正常响应外部请求,可以使用网络测试工具(如curl、wget等)从外部网络(如果可能)或者本地网络中的其他设备来测试这些服务的可用性,使用curl命令来测试Web服务器上的网页是否能够正常访问。

安全检查

1、防火墙检查

- 检查服务器上的防火墙设置,无论是Windows防火墙还是Linux系统中的iptables或firewalld等防火墙工具,都要确保防火墙规则的正确性,防火墙规则应该允许必要的网络流量(如Web服务的80/443端口、数据库服务的相应端口等)进入和离开服务器,同时阻止不必要的或者恶意的网络流量。

- 检查防火墙的日志文件,防火墙日志记录了被阻止和允许的网络流量信息,通过分析防火墙日志,可以发现潜在的网络攻击尝试,如端口扫描、恶意IP地址的访问等,根据日志信息,可以及时调整防火墙规则,加强服务器的安全防护。

2、防病毒和恶意软件检查

- 在服务器上安装可靠的防病毒和反恶意软件程序,并确保其病毒库是最新的,定期对服务器进行病毒扫描,以检测和清除可能存在的病毒、木马或其他恶意软件,在Windows系统中,可以使用商业的防病毒软件(如Symantec、McAfee等);在Linux系统中,虽然相对较少受到病毒攻击,但也可以使用ClamAV等防病毒工具。

- 检查服务器上是否存在可疑的进程或文件,一些恶意软件可能会在服务器上创建隐藏的进程或者文件,通过查看系统进程列表(在Windows系统中使用任务管理器,在Linux系统中使用ps命令)和文件系统(注意查找隐藏文件和文件夹),可以发现这些可疑的对象。

3、用户和权限检查

检查服务器是否正常,检查服务器是否准确

- 检查服务器上的用户账户,确保只有授权的用户能够登录服务器,并且用户账户的密码强度足够,弱密码容易被破解,从而导致服务器被非法入侵,对于不再使用的用户账户,要及时删除或者禁用。

- 检查用户权限的分配,确保每个用户账户具有适当的权限,既不过多也不过少,普通用户不应该具有管理员权限,以免误操作或者恶意操作对服务器造成损害,在Linux系统中,可以通过文件和目录的权限设置(使用chmod、chown等命令)以及用户组的管理来控制用户权限;在Windows系统中,可以通过用户账户管理和文件权限设置来实现。

性能检查

1、资源利用率检查

- 使用性能监测工具(如Windows系统中的任务管理器、Linux系统中的top或htop命令)来检查服务器的资源利用率,包括CPU、内存、磁盘I/O和网络带宽等,了解服务器在不同负载情况下的资源使用情况,以便及时发现资源瓶颈。

- 对于CPU利用率,如果发现某个进程长时间占用过高的CPU资源(例如超过80%),需要进一步分析该进程是否正常,可能是应用程序存在死循环或者资源泄漏等问题,对于内存利用率,要确保服务器有足够的内存来运行各种程序,避免出现内存不足导致的性能下降或者程序崩溃,磁盘I/O利用率过高可能表示磁盘存在性能问题,如磁盘碎片过多(对于机械硬盘)或者固态硬盘的性能下降,网络带宽利用率过高可能需要考虑升级网络设备或者优化网络应用程序。

2、负载均衡检查(如果适用)

- 如果服务器采用了负载均衡技术,要检查负载均衡器的运行状态,确保负载均衡器能够正确地将网络流量分配到各个后端服务器,并且能够根据服务器的负载情况进行动态调整。

- 检查负载均衡器的配置文件,确保配置正确,负载均衡算法(如轮询、加权轮询、最少连接等)的选择是否合适,以及后端服务器的健康检查机制是否正常工作,通过模拟高负载情况来测试负载均衡器的性能和可靠性。

备份和恢复检查

1、备份策略检查

- 检查服务器的备份策略是否合理,备份策略应该包括备份的频率(如每天、每周、每月备份等)、备份的内容(如系统文件、应用程序数据、用户数据等)和备份的存储位置(如本地磁盘、网络存储设备、异地数据中心等)。

- 确保备份任务能够正常执行,检查备份日志,查看是否有备份失败的记录,如果备份失败,要及时分析原因并解决问题,备份失败可能是由于存储设备故障、网络连接问题或者备份软件本身的故障等原因造成的。

2、恢复测试

- 定期进行恢复测试,以确保备份数据的可用性和完整性,从备份存储介质中恢复部分数据或者整个服务器系统,测试恢复过程是否顺利,恢复后的系统和数据是否能够正常使用,恢复测试可以帮助发现备份过程中可能存在的问题,如数据损坏、恢复脚本错误等。

服务器的准确运行对于企业和组织的正常运营至关重要,通过对服务器进行全面的硬件、软件、安全、性能、备份和恢复等方面的检查,可以及时发现潜在的问题并采取相应的措施加以解决,这不仅可以提高服务器的稳定性和可靠性,还能保障业务的连续性、数据的安全性和用户的满意度,在检查服务器是否准确的过程中,需要使用各种工具和技术,并且要建立定期检查的制度,以确保服务器始终处于最佳的运行状态。

黑狐家游戏

发表评论

最新文章